Treatment protocol |
MM cells were treated with 0.01uM CPI203 +/- 5uM LENA and 0.05uM Dexa for 6h.
|
Growth protocol |
MM cells at exponential phase were set at 5x10^5 cells/ml for the experiment.
|
Extracted molecule |
total RNA |
Extraction protocol |
Total RNA was extracted using the Trizol reagent.
|
Label |
biotin
|
Label protocol |
Biotinylated cRNA were prepared according to the standard Affymetrix protocol from 150ng total RNA.
|
|
|
Hybridization protocol |
RNA samples were processed to Affymetrix GeneChip HT HG-U219 arrays.
|
Scan protocol |
Scanning was processed in the GeneTitan instrument.
|
Description |
JJN3_COMBO Gene expression data in treated JJN3 cells.
|
Data processing |
Determination of the signal value for each probe set of the array were obtained with GeneChip® Command Console® Software (AGCC) (Affymetrix). Raw data were normalized using the Robust Multichip Analysis (RMA) algorithm implemented in the Expression Console Software v1.1 (Affymetrix).
